Now
when your SCSI bus is just a bit too short, there is a simple, economical
solution: Paralan's SCSI Isolating RegeneratoR™. A Paralan RegeneratoR™
sends and receives SCSI transmissions at maximum sustained SCSI data rate
- up to 40 Mbytes/sec Ultra SCSI.
No need to
modify software or hardware! Just connect your SCSI cables to a RegeneratoR™
and all devices on the bus will be available at an extra bus length. It's
as easy as that!

Narrow/Wide
SCSI incompatibility?
Wide
SCSI (16-bit) may be placed on one side and narrow SCSI (8-bit) on the other
side. SCSI communication will be accommodated and all lines will be properly
terminated.
SCSI devices
need isolation?
Devices
on one side of the RegeneratoR™ may be disconnected and not affect devices
on the other side, as the signals on each side are isolated.
The RegeneratoR™ is not just a repeater!
Cable causes timing delays of approximately 1.5 ns per foot of length. When
SCSI-specified cable length is exceeded, this cable-caused delay would normally
cause a system to malfunction. Logic circuitry in the RegeneratoR™ manages
this delay such that disconnect, reconnect, arbitration and all other SCSI
features are not affected. The SCSI signals are regenerated, reshaped, and
retransmitted, all transparent to the system. Paralan's exclusive
Auto Sense™,
standard on all RegeneratoR™ models, automatically detects correct termination
power, solving many initial installation problems.
Paralan
RegeneratoR™s are completely compatible with all devices that conform to
the full ANSI X3T10 standard. They are available either as stand-alone units
utilizing wall power, or as board-level units for installation in other

Specifications
SCSI Isolating RegeneratoR™ |
|
Environmental
Relative Humidity: 0 - 95% non-condensing
Operating Temperature: 0 - 50°C
Power Requirements
Stand-alone units:
Voltage: 115/220 V ac, auto select; Frequency: 50 - 60 Hz
Board-level units:
Voltage: 5 V dc ±5%
Safety Approvals
UL, CSA, TUV, CE
EMI/RFI
FCC Class A, CE
SCSI Connections
SIR-S8A, -S9A: SCSI-2 (Alt. 2 - A Cable)
SIR-D16B, -D17B: SCSI-3 68-pin High-Density female "P" Connector
|
Communication
Parallel Transmission Rate:
Models SIR-D16B, -D17B:
up to 40 Mbytes/sec Ultra SCSI Models SIR-S8A, -S9A: up to 20
Mbytes/sec Ultra SCSI
Protocols: ANSI X3T10 SCSI standard
Physical Size (Stand-alone units)
Height:
SIR-S8A: 1.6 in. (41 mm)
All others: 2.5 in (64 mm)
Width:
4.1 in. (104 mm)
Depth:
SIR-D16B: 7.5 in (190 mm)
SIR-S8A: 4.5 in (114 mm)
